Design and Construction
The World Cat 230 DC features a catamaran hull design, which provides exceptional stability and smooth handling on the water. The boat measures 7.01 meters in length and has a beam width of 2.59 meters, making it spacious enough to accommodate up to 10 passengers. The hull material used is fiberglass, ensuring durability and longevity.

Specifications Table
| Detailed Specifications | |
|---|---|
| Gas Tank Size | 2 x 44.5 gallons |
| Hull Type and Design | Catamaran |
| Maximum Number of Passengers | 10 |
| Number of Heads (Watercraft) | 1 |
| Dimensions and Weight | |
| Beam Width | 2.59 Meters / (8 feet and 6 inches) |
| Dry Weight (Empty) | 2014 kg / (4440 lb) |
| LOA (Length Overall) | 7.01 meters / (23.00 feet) |
| Minimum Draft | 0.28 meters / (0 feet and 11 inches) |
| Electronics and Electrical Info | |
| Radio and Stereo Receiver | Yes |
| Marine Speaker Systems | Yes |
| Marine GPS | Yes |
| Depth Sounder Instrument | Yes |
| Compass Steering | Yes |
| Engine and Power Specs | |
| Boat Propeller | 3 Blade |
| Boat Propeller Build | Stainless Steel |
| Engine Horsepower | 85.76 kw / (115 hp) |
| Engine Hours | 32 |
| Engine Location | Outboard |
| Engine Series | F115 |
| Engine Manufacturer | Yamaha |
